No Follow Free And KeywordLuv Installed

20 October 2008

Thinking of a simple way to reward my commentators, I installed earlier two wordpress plugins that will serve as my simple way of saying thank you!

NoFollow Free – This will strip the “no follow” attribute in the authors link within the comments in this blog, but it will only happen when the comment author reaches a minimum of 2 comments.

KeywordLuv – The best thing for a do follow author link will be an anchor text for the keyword he wants to dominate so with this keyword, you can use your keywords in your author name without being flagged as a spammer. You just have to type YourName@YourKeywords in the comment name field to use it.

Hopefully, I can help comment authors of this blog gain links and better rankings if they do have a blog or a website.
